Conflict in the Land of the Minotaur
by Michael Winters

16 April–2 May 2010

An exhibition of works on paper created while living in Greece in the 1980s and ‘90s, weaving together the historically significant Battle of Crete with personal memories and ancient myths. To be opened by His Excellency, Mr Alexios Christopoulos, Ambassador of Greece.

Exhibition opening > Saturday 17 April > 2:00pm

Meet the Artist > Saturday 24 April > 4:00pm
